Asbestos is a mineral that occurs naturally that is found in nature, has been used in products for insulation and fire retardants. When the fibers are breathed in they can cause irritation to the lungs causing inflammation and fibrosis which scars the lung tissue over time. The symptoms of mesothelioma might not appear for decades after exposure, which makes it difficult to diagnose the disease.

The symptoms of mesothelioma can manifest as chest pain that can range from dull to sharp or as a sensation of pressure on the chest. It can also cause fluid to accumulate within the lining of the heart, known as pericardial effusion. Additionally, mesothelioma patients can experience a shortened breath and a frequent cough.

Lawyers and their assistants are paid for their time. This includes attending court hearings, writing and researching documents, taking and defending depositions and preparing for the trial and presenting evidence during the trial. In certain cases, lawyers receive a fee per hour. However, in most mesothelioma lawsuits, lawyers work on the basis of a contingency.

Asbestos sufferers should seek medical attention immediately and ensure that their doctors note all their symptoms and medical history. If you are unsure about how to report your symptoms, consult your doctor about what you should do. You should also obtain copies of any records you've got from medical treatments and other relevant documentation, such as employment records. These documents can be used to aid your lawyer establish that you were exposed to asbestos. National mesothelioma law firms maintain databases of asbestos attorneys exposure sites across the country. Through analyzing a victim's past of employment, these firms can identify the different sources of exposure and determine whether they qualify for compensation.
